    New throttle cable for the e12 TB

    I finally found a decent throttle cable for the E12 throttle body that works perfectly, it only cost $25 at autozone. I had to modify things slightly to get it to fit, but it was an easy install. I also notice a little bit more power at the top end.

    Here's a pic of my temporary weld job to get my too short stock cable to hook on to the e12 throttle body. It got the car on the road and drivable but it was preventing me from getting WOT:




    Here's a comparison of the end fittings for the firewall, I couldn't believe how close they were:




    Here's the stock gas pedal hook/lever:




    and after grinding a little to fit in the new cable end:




    Here's the 2 cables side by side:




    And here it is installed, I slipped a piece of rubber hose over the housing to protect my shock tower from abrasion:

    It's a universal 3' cable w/ 2' housing, brand name Spectre, part # 2431
